After flying high against Brockton last Wednesday, Southeastern RVT came back down to earth. The Hawks came up short against the Archbishop Williams Bishops on Friday, falling 10-2.
Camrynn Precourt made the most of her time in the batter's box despite the final result and went 2-for-3 with two doubles and two RBI.
Southeastern RVT's defeat dropped their record down to 4-3. As for Archbishop Williams, the win (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 6-3.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Southeastern RVT will square off against Diman RVT at 3:30 p.m. on Monday. The Bengals have struggled to contain batters this season (they've allowed 8.33 runs per game on average), something the Hawks will no doubt try to take advantage of. As for Archbishop Williams, they will face off against Bishop Stang at 3:30 p.m. on Monday.
